x***@sina.com
x***@sina.com
  • 发布:2020-06-29 16:35
  • 更新:2020-11-18 11:30
  • 阅读:3998

video组件与视频缓存问题

分类:uni-app

壁纸项目,期中有动态壁纸,其实就是几秒至十几秒的小视频。
发现以下问题:
1、获取不到视频总时长,忍了,从服务器端传时长可以解决;
2、播放视频出奇的卡,三秒的视频能卡出十几秒,别和我说视频大,同一个视频用原生的写根本不卡(格式:mov);
3、在解决卡顿的时候,发现每次卡都是同一个时间段(帧),所以怀疑是没有视频文件加载缓存的原因;
4、手动做视频加载缓存,把视频下载下来再播放,下载下来后,video的src指向临时文件名,发现根本播放不了,"runmode" : "liberate",加上了也无济于事。

以上问题,是否还有其它办法能解决的,请高手指教。

以上问题,如果现有技术无法解决,请官方重视。

本人从apicloud转至uniapp是因为vue,也是因为uniapp名气比较大,看来也是一般。

2020-06-29 16:35 负责人:无 分享
已邀请:
6***@qq.com

6***@qq.com - 1111111111111

我也是这个问题!一直没人回复!早知道这样项目就不用uniapp了,关键是现在再用其他的时间又来不及了。大坑啊

1***@qq.com

1***@qq.com

视频没有缓冲功能,没放一次都是重新加载完视频再播放

DCMarvel

DCMarvel

早就警告过了啊https://ask.dcloud.net.cn/article/37706

6***@qq.com

6***@qq.com - 1111111111111

问题找到了,原因是使用了 https://ext.dcloud.net.cn/plugin?id=1717 这个插件导致的问题,视频压缩后就卡,不压缩反而不卡

2***@qq.com

2***@qq.com - hhhh

同问 也是再换就来不及了

该问题目前已经被锁定, 无法添加新回复